The English language is one of the most widely spoken languages in the world, with over 1.5 billion speakers globally - Both native and second-language speakers. It is the primary language of international business, science, diplomacy, aviation, and the internet, making proficiency in English a valuable skill in almost every field. English is also one of the most complex languages linguistically, with an enormous vocabulary (estimated at over 170,000 words in current use), irregular grammar rules, and a spelling system that can seem bewildering even to native speakers.
English belongs to the Germanic branch of the Indo-European language family, making it closely related to German, Dutch, and the Scandinavian languages. However, English has been massively influenced by French (via the Norman Conquest of 1066), Latin, and Greek, particularly in academic and scientific vocabulary. This mixed heritage gives English an enormous range of synonyms - Where other languages might have one word for something, English often has two or three from different linguistic roots. English is constantly evolving, with new words entering the language every year from technology, pop culture, other languages, and social movements. Words like "selfie," "podcast," and "emoji" did not exist 20 years ago. Regional dialects and varieties of English - From American English to British English, Australian English, Singaporean English (Singlish), and Nigerian English - All contribute to the richness and diversity of the language.
